linux编辑复制命令
-
在Linux系统中,常用的编辑复制命令有cp和mv。
1. cp命令:用于复制文件或目录。
语法:`cp [选项] 源文件 目标文件`
例如,复制文件file1.txt到目录dir中:`cp file1.txt dir/`
或者,复制文件夹folder1及其内容到目录dir中:`cp -r folder1/ dir/`
其中,选项包括:
– -r:递归复制,用于复制目录及其内容;
– -i:复制前进行交互式确认;
– -p:保留源文件的属性,包括权限和时间戳等;
– -f:强制复制,覆盖已存在的目标文件。2. mv命令:用于移动文件或目录,也可用于改变文件或目录的名称。
语法:`mv [选项] 源文件 目标文件`
例如,将文件file1.txt移动到目录dir中并重命名为file2.txt:`mv file1.txt dir/file2.txt`
或者,将文件夹folder1移动到目录dir中:`mv folder1/ dir/`
其中,选项包括:
– -i:移动前进行交互式确认;
– -u:仅在源文件更新或目标文件不存在时才移动;
– -f:强制移动,覆盖已存在的目标文件。以上是常用的Linux编辑复制命令,希望对你有帮助!
2年前 -
在Linux中,编辑和复制文件是非常常见的操作。下面是关于Linux中编辑和复制文件的一些常用命令:
1. 编辑命令:
– vi/vim: 这是Linux中最常用的文本编辑器。你可以使用以下命令来编辑文件:
“`
vi filename
“`
在vi编辑器中,你可以使用i键进入插入模式,然后编辑文本。编辑完成后,按下Esc键退出插入模式,并使用命令:w保存文件,:q退出编辑器。– nano: 这是另一个简单易用的文本编辑器。你可以使用以下命令来编辑文件:
“`
nano filename
“`
在nano编辑器中,你可以直接编辑文本。编辑完成后,按下Ctrl + O保存文件,Ctrl + X退出编辑器。2. 复制命令:
– cp: 这是Linux中用于复制文件的命令。你可以使用以下命令将文件复制到目标位置:
“`
cp source_file destination_file
“`
例如,将文件file1复制到目录dir1中:
“`
cp file1 dir1/
“`
此命令还可以用于重命名文件。例如,将文件file1重命名为file2:
“`
cp file1 file2
“`– rsync: 这是一个功能强大的文件复制工具,可以在本地或远程系统之间同步文件和目录。你可以使用以下命令来复制文件:
“`
rsync source_file destination_file
“`
例如,将文件file1复制到目录dir1中:
“`
rsync file1 dir1/
“`
这个命令还可以用于同步文件夹,保持源文件夹和目标文件夹的内容完全一致。– scp: 这是一个用于在本地和远程系统之间进行文件传输的命令。你可以使用以下命令来复制文件:
“`
scp source_file user@host:destination_file
“`
例如,将文件file1复制到远程主机的目录/home/user中:
“`
scp file1 user@remote_host:/home/user/
“`
这个命令还可以从远程系统复制文件到本地系统。– mv: 这是一个移动和重命名文件的命令,也可以用于复制文件。你可以使用以下命令将文件移动或重命名到目标位置:
“`
mv source_file destination_file
“`
例如,将文件file1移动到目录dir1中:
“`
mv file1 dir1/
“`
此命令还可以用于重命名文件。例如,将文件file1重命名为file2:
“`
mv file1 file2
“`– dd: 这是一个用于复制文件、创建磁盘镜像和转换文件格式的命令。你可以使用以下命令复制文件:
“`
dd if=source_file of=destination_file
“`
例如,将文件file1复制到文件file2中:
“`
dd if=file1 of=file2
“`
这个命令还可以设置块大小、跳过部分数据等高级操作。以上是一些Linux中编辑和复制文件的常用命令。根据实际需求,你可以选择最合适的命令来完成任务。
2年前 -
在Linux系统中,我们可以使用多种命令来编辑和复制文件。下面将介绍一些常用的命令。
一、编辑文件:
1. Vim编辑器:
Vim是一个功能强大的文本编辑器,可用于编辑各种文件。要使用Vim编辑器,可以运行以下命令:
“`
vim
“`
在Vim编辑器中,可以使用各种命令来插入、删除、保存和退出文件。2. Nano编辑器:
Nano是一个简单易用的文本编辑器,适合新手使用。可以使用以下命令来打开文件:
“`
nano
“`
在Nano编辑器中,可以使用Ctrl键加上不同的字母快捷键完成相应的操作,如插入文本、保存文件等。3. Emacs编辑器:
Emacs是一个功能强大的文本编辑器,可用于编辑各种文件。可以使用以下命令来运行Emacs编辑器:
“`
emacs
“`
在Emacs编辑器中,可以使用各种命令来编辑、保存和退出文件。二、复制文件:
1. Cp命令:
Cp命令用于复制文件或目录。以下是cp命令的使用方法:
“`
cp
“`
例如,将文件file1复制到目标文件file2:
“`
cp file1 file2
“`
还可以将文件复制到目标目录中:
“`
cp file1 /path/to/destination_directory
“`2. Rsync命令:
Rsync命令用于在本地或远程系统之间同步文件。以下是rsync命令的使用方法:
“`
rsync
“`
例如,将文件file1复制到目标文件file2:
“`
rsync file1 file2
“`
还可以将文件复制到目标目录中:
“`
rsync file1 /path/to/destination_directory
“`3. SCP命令:
SCP命令用于在本地和远程系统之间复制文件。以下是scp命令的使用方法:
“`
scp@ :
“`
例如,将文件file1复制到远程主机上的目标文件file2:
“`
scp file1 username@hostname:file2
“`以上是在Linux系统中编辑和复制文件的一些常用命令。根据实际需求选择合适的命令来进行操作。
2年前